Palak Jalan

Palak Jalan is the Chief Population Health Officer at AccessHealth Community Health Centers( a Federally Qualified Community Health System) located in Fort Bend and Waller Counties in the Greater Houston area. Palak holds a bachelor’s degree in dental medicine from India and a Master of Public health degree from the School of Public Health, University of Texas Health Science Center at Houston. She is responsible for strategic partnerships, care-coordination, expansion, development and making the operations more community-centered. She is instrumental in leading teams in population health and value-based care efforts alongside convening and participating in multiple community collaboratives to conduct needs assessment, community focus groups and prioritizing efforts around COVID-19 testing and vaccines. She has a passion for digital transformation and works with stakeholders to determine the most scalable solutions. Her efforts around the lack of sidewalks have led to a private foundation funding a city for a multiyear multimillion sidewalk project. Her expertise lies in strategic integration of social determinants of health into clinical practice and leading teams to achieve health and quality improvement goals.
